Apple has quietly made another small virtual-reality acquisition: The company has bought Spaces, a developer of location-based VR experiences that recently pivoted to launch a VR extension for vide…

Apple reportedly has been working on an AR headset, although it’s unclear when that might be coming to market. CEO Tim Cook has been bullish on the potential of AR technology, telling investors on Apple’s earnings call in January that there are consumer and business enterprise applications for augmented reality. “The reason I’m so excited about it is you rarely have a new technology where business and consumer are both see it as key to them,” Cook said.

Spaces co-founders CEO Shiraz Akmal and CTO Brad Herman, who both previously worked on DWA’s VR content experiences. The company took its name from the base unit of virtual reality .
